Cowboys cut QB Stephen McGee

Published Sep. 1, 2012 1:00 a.m. ET

The Dallas Cowboys have released quarterback Stephen McGee from their 53-man roster and claimed tight end Colin Cochart off waivers from Cincinnati.

The moves were announced Saturday as the Cowboys started practice four days before their season opener at the New York Giants.

Dallas also had a full eight-man practice squad in place and on the field. That group included rookie receiver Danny Coale, the injury-hampered fifth-round pick who was left off the 53-man roster at Friday's deadline.

With seven-time Pro Bowl tight end Jason Witten still questionable while recovering from a lacerated spleen, Cochart provides some extra depth at that position. Cochart started three games as a rookie last season.
